Kiev HIAS vandalized

NEW YORK (JTA) — Vandals defaced the front door of The Hebrew Immigrant Aid Society in the Ukrainian capital of Kiev with Nazi symbols.

A HIAS guard reported that three vandals, aged 17 and 18, spray-painted a Nazi eagle on the door with a stencil on Sunday morning. Also, a swastika on the front door was made with masking tape. 

HIAS filed a formal complaint with the Ukrainian police. The use of Nazi symbols, although banned in Germany and other European countries, has not been banned in Ukraine.
